void init_signalize(void) {
#ifdef CC_SIGNAL_NEOPIXEL
pinMode(Vext,OUTPUT);
digitalWrite(Vext,LOW);
pixels.begin();
pixels.clear();
#endif
#ifdef CC_SIGNAL_GPIO13
pinMode(GPIO13, OUTPUT);
#endif
}
void signalizeRX_ON(void){
#ifdef CC_SIGNAL_NEOPIXEL
pixels.setPixelColor(0, pixels.Color(0, 32, 0));
pixels.show();
#endif
#ifdef CC_SIGNAL_GPIO13
digitalWrite(GPIO13, HIGH);
#endif
}
void signalizeTX_ON(void){
#ifdef CC_SIGNAL_NEOPIXEL
pixels.setPixelColor(0, pixels.Color(32, 0, 0));
pixels.show();
#endif
#ifdef CC_SIGNAL_GPIO13
digitalWrite(GPIO13, HIGH);
#endif
}
void signalizeLED_OFF(void){
#ifdef CC_SIGNAL_NEOPIXEL
pixels.clear();
pixels.show();
#endif
#ifdef CC_SIGNAL_GPIO13
digitalWrite(GPIO13, LOW);
#endif
}

@ -18,6 +19,10 @@
#define CC_MONITOR_ONLY false // set true to suppress transmitting of packets (just monitor the traffic)
#define CC_SIGNAL_NEOPIXEL // signal received packets with a green blink, signal transmits with red blink
//#define CC_SIGNAL_GPIO13 // signal received packets with the green LED on HTCC-AB02A
// http://community.heltec.cn/t/htcc-ab02a-has-a-secret-green-led/3092/7
#define MAX_ID_LIST 64 // number of stored packet IDs to prevent unnecesary repeating
#define MAX_NODE_LIST 20 // number of stored known nodes
#define MAX_TX_QUEUE 8 // max number of packets which can be waiting for transmission
